What is Topps Tiles Gross Margin %?

Topps Tiles CHIX:TPTL 50 Gross Margin % is 52.93% as of Mar. 2026, which is 9% below its 10-year median of 57.92. GuruFocus rates CHIX:TPTL with a GF Score™ of 50/100 and a GF Value™ of £0.45 (Modestly Undervalued). The stock has 5 warning signs investors should review. Among 1,117 Retail - Cyclical companies, Topps Tiles ranks better than 76.37% on this metric.

Gross Margin % is calculated as gross profit divided by its revenue. Topps Tiles's Gross Profit for the six months ended in Mar. 2026 was £75.5 Mil. Topps Tiles's Revenue for the six months ended in Mar. 2026 was £142.6 Mil. Therefore, Topps Tiles's Gross Margin %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was 52.93%.

Topps Tiles  (CHIX:TPTl) Gross Margin % Explanation

Warren Buffett believes that firms with excellent long term economics tend to have consistently higher margins.

Durable competitive advantage creates a high Gross Margin % because of the freedom to price in excess of cost. Companies can be categorized by their Gross Margin %

1. Greater than 40% = Durable competitive advantage
2. Less than 40% = Competition eroding margins
3. Less than 20% = no sustainable competitive advantage
Consistency of Gross Margin is key

Topps Tiles had a gross margin of 52.93% for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 => Durable competitive advantage


Be Aware

If a company loses its competitive advantages, usually its gross margin declines well before its sales declines. Watching Gross Margin % and Operating Margin % closely helps avoid value trap situations.

Topps Tiles Gross Margin % Calculation

Gross Margin is the percentage of Gross Profit out of sales or Revenue.

Topps Tiles's Gross Margin for the fiscal year that ended in Sep. 2025 is calculated as

Gross Margin % (A: Sep. 2025 )=Gross Profit (A: Sep. 2025 ) / Revenue (A: Sep. 2025 )
=154.3 / 295.754
=(Revenue - Cost of Goods Sold) / Revenue
=(295.754 - 141.428) / 295.754
=52.18 %

Topps Tiles's Gross Margin for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as


Gross Margin % (Q: Mar. 2026 )=Gross Profit (Q: Mar. 2026 ) / Revenue (Q: Mar. 2026 )
=75.5 / 142.602
=(Revenue - Cost of Goods Sold) / Revenue
=(142.602 - 67.128) / 142.602
=52.93 %

* For Operating Data section: All numbers are indicated by the unit behind each term and all currency related amount are in USD.
* For other sections: All numbers are in millions except for per share data, ratio, and percentage. All currency related amount are indicated in the company's associated stock exchange currency.

A positive Gross Profit is only the first step for a company to make a net profit. The gross profit needs to be big enough to also cover related labor, equipment, rental, marketing/advertising, research and development and a lot of other costs in selling the products.

Topps Tiles Business Description

Other Exchanges TPT:UK
Address Thorpe Way, Grove Park, Enderby, Leicestershire, GBR, LE19 1SU
Topps Tiles PLC is a tile and flooring retailer in the UK. The company focuses on selling ceramic and porcelain tiles, natural stone, and related products for homes and businesses. It offers products such as bathroom tiles, kitchen tiles, floor tiles, wall tiles, mosaic tiles, natural stone, and other tools and essentials. The company operates in the UK, the EU, and the rest of the world, and generates the majority of its revenue from sales in the UK.
